Overview

Above The Salt and just about everything else, this Outer Banks home in the quaint town of Duck will delight you with its charm. Relax by the private pool and soak up the rays. The thoughtful floor plan takes advantage of every level, maximizing the ocean views with spacious decks and windows overlooking the sea. Ideal for a large family gathering, this home offers seven bedrooms, three of which have private baths. Just a few steps to the ocean access, community oceanfront pool and gazebo, the proximity to fun in the sun is unmatched. Bouncing between beach time and poolside lounging is easier than ever! The hot tub provides a soothing place to relax after a long day of vacation fun. And don't forget to take advantage of the amenities of the Schooner Ridge subdivision, which offers one of the most comprehensive community centers in the area. The clubhouse includes an indoor heated pool for rainy days, an outdoor pool, tennis courts, racquetball, exercise facility, and more. The quiet winding streets of this neighborhood are safe and perfect for riding bikes, and the shops, boutiques, restaurants, and town park of Duck are all within walking distance.

Ground Floor

  • Two queen bedrooms
  • Shared full bath

Two queen bedrooms share a full bath. There is also a full refrigerator on this level for additional food storage. Outdoor amenities include a fenced-in private pool, hot tub, two outdoor showers (one open, one enclosed), charcoal and gas grills, and basketball hoop.

First Floor

  • Two kings with private baths
  • Queen bedroom
  • Bedroom with two twin bunks and a trundle
  • Shared full bath
  • Laundry

Bedding on the middle level includes two kings with private baths, flatscreen TVs, and access to the oceanside deck. The two other bedrooms share a bath. One is furnished with a queen bed and the other with two twin bunks and a trundle. Laundry facilities are located on this floor.

Second Floor

  • Great room
  • Dining areas
  • Kitchen
  • King with private bath

An open floor plan incorporates the great room, dining areas, and kitchen, all of which enjoy glimpses of water views from the wide ocean facing windows. The great room features plush micro suede sofas and a flat screen TV. The kitchen is well appointed, receives plenty of natural light, and offers additional bar seating at the island. Coffee lovers in the group will find a dual Keurig/standard drip coffee maker in the kitchen. The king bedroom on the top floor has a private bath with both a walk-in shower and jacuzzi tub.

Pool: Heated by heat pump. Ambient air temperature of 60 degrees or higher is needed to heat the pool, meaning that if the temperature drops below 60 degrees the pump will not continue to heat. Max pool temperature is 80 degrees.

Golf Carts: All golf carts operated by guests in Schooner Ridge must be street-legal and licensed. Street-legal golf carts are allowed to be driven on Duck Road. All other golf carts are not allowed in Schooner Ridge and must be driven on side streets only in other subdivisions. Golf carts are never allowed on sidewalks.

Carnival Treats at the Beach—With Flavorful Creations and Allergy-Friendly Options, Donutz on a Stick Serves Up Sweet Treats for Everyone

 

David and Stephanie were not always in the business of carnival confections. In fact, Stephanie was a fitness instructor and David worked in the computer field. But he loved donuts and she loved ice cream, and when they saw an opportunity to bring their favorite treats to beachgoers, they jumped on it.

 

In 2014, the couple opened their first Donutz on a Stick—a family-run, family-friendly dessert shop on the boardwalk. They quickly realized that in order to serve everyone, they would need to get creative. “We had a family who would come in, and one of the little boys would have to wait by the door because of his gluten allergy,” David says. “That didn’t sit well with us. We wanted everyone to come under the same roof no matter what kind of allergies they had. And we continue to work towards that goal.”

 

The Williams’ daughter Desireé spent six weeks experimenting until she created a gluten-free donut that was totally safe and delicious. Gluten-free donuts are now a huge part of the business, with more than 1,000 being served each day, just out of the Duck location. But you will want to call or stop by to reserve them in advance.

 

The Williams’ other three children, David, Justin and Christian, have all invented menu items as well, such as Christian’s donut milkshake, which features hot and fresh cooked donuts blended into a milkshake with another donut on top making it picture perfect.

 

While all the Williams have created menu items, the most popular pick—the donut sundae—was actually a happy accident.

 

“We were being featured in a local magazine and we could only have one photo for the article,” David says. Since both ice cream and donuts were equally popular, “we built the donut sundae for the photo and we discovered after the photoshoot that it tasted amazing. It was completely serendipitous.”

 

The Williams family is constantly creating and improving upon their recipes. At the heart of it all is a desire to see everyone come in and enjoy an experience together. They want to bring the carnival to your mouth.

 

“No matter how busy we are—even if there’s a line down the boardwalk—every customer gets that engagement and service from us,” they say.

 

The family has since opened a second location in the Hampton Roads, Virginia area.
